Data sovereignty, intellectual property protection, regulatory compliance… The principles that have historically underpinned enterprise cloud strategies data moving freely, centralized workloads, and applications running wherever capacity is available are changing at an unprecedented pace.
NTT DATA’s 2026 Global AI Report: A Playbook for Private and Sovereign AI highlights this new reality: 95% of organizations believe private and sovereign AI will become an important part of their AI strategy.
In other words, organizations must now consider where AI models operate, what data they use, and under what conditions they can be deployed.
Today, few organizations can afford to rely on a single technology environment. Most need to balance innovation, control, and regulatory compliance. The report reveals that 97% believe critical workloads should remain in private or on-premises environments, while less sensitive workloads can benefit from the flexibility of other environments.
The balance lies in hybrid cloud. It is no longer a question of choosing between public cloud and private infrastructure, but of placing each workload where it delivers the greatest business value while meeting operational and regulatory requirements.
Sovereignty by Design
Another significant shift is taking place in the way organizations approach data governance. No longer viewed solely as a legal or regulatory concern, the report highlights that data residency requirements, cross-border data transfer restrictions, and sovereignty obligations now make data jurisdiction an architectural decision.
Organizations are reassessing the fundamental choices that shape technology architecture from where data should be stored, models trained, and inference performed, to how information should be exchanged across regions and which environments are authorized to process sensitive data.
According to the report, leading organizations are embedding sovereignty requirements into the earliest stages of architecture design across three critical dimensions: infrastructure sovereignty (who controls the infrastructure), data sovereignty (where data resides), and model sovereignty (how AI-generated intelligence is developed and distributed).
When these principles are incorporated from the outset, organizations can accelerate the deployment of AI solutions that are more secure, better governed, and more sustainable.
Architecture as a Competitive Differentiator
According to the 2026 Global AI Report: A Playbook for Private and Sovereign AI, organizations leading the way in AI are those redesigning their architectures ahead of the market. They are also the ones integrating control, governance, and localization requirements from the earliest stages of their AI initiatives.
This reflects a broader shift: the next generation of AI projects will be distinguished less by the quality of the models themselves and more by the quality of the architecture supporting them.
As organizations increasingly seek to build AI that is secure, governed, sovereign, and ready to scale, hybrid environments provide the foundation on which this entire strategy can be built.
